Welcome To IANS Live - INTERNATIONAL - Hefazat militant pleads guilty over involvement in March riots

Photo Credit: IANS IANSLive Dhaka, May 13 (IANS) A top Hefazat-e-Islam militant has pleaded guilty to his involvement in the violent riots that erupted across Bangladesh during Indian Prime Minister Narendra Modi s visit to Dhaka in March.
